你查询的IP:[119.128.93.80]  地理位置:中国–广东–东莞

最新查询123.160.0.199 116.216.103.178 123.101.53.75 221.136.152.119 123.178.235.70 117.128.16.142 123.4.203.10 122.96.157.11 117.24.51.70 119.128.93.80 116.199.221.128 221.129.61.118 218.64.201.244 61.29.128.253 122.4.84.255 119.57.2.99 119.235.128.133 123.103.11.185 119.18.224.189 60.253.128.217 203.223.0.215 116.242.44.203 202.69.4.228 221.199.192.174 169.211.1.55 221.198.204.243 121.55.171.138 125.64.59.107 119.4.34.5 202.41.152.72 118.80.101.221